Audrey Hansen, Ph.D.

I have been editing academic writing for over a decade while I was earning my M.A. in Spanish (University of New Hampshire) and my Ph.D. in Romance Languages and Literatures, Spanish (University of Michigan–Ann Arbor). Since 2022, I have been the Production Editor of the bilingual, open-access, peer-reviewed journal A Contracorriente: una revista de estudios latinoamericanos. I have evaluated the work of undergraduate students while teaching Spanish literature and film courses.

 I’ve also been in your shoes, feeling the pressure to write and publish. The anxiety created by this pressure is powerful, but you don’t have to face it alone. As your editor, I want to eliminate some of that stress by championing your ideas, maintaining your voice, and helping you take your writing to the next level so you can get your work out there.
